ELEMENTS OF SHIPBOARD SAFETY CERTIFICATE ESS COURSE STRUCTURE
Day 1 – First half of the day is in the classroom with the afternoon session in the swimming pool, please ensure you bring a change of clothes as you must be fully clothed for the pool activity.
Day 2 – First half day is in the classroom with the second half of the day practical component, firefighting, flare demonstrations and on board a vessel to see all the safety components of a commercially registered vessel. Please make sure you wear long sleeved shirt, long trousers and enclosed shoes.
ELEMENTS OF SHIPBOARD SAFETY CERTIFICATE ESS MODULES INCLUDE
| MARF027 |
Apply basic survival skills in the event of vessel abandonment |
| MARF028 |
Follow procedures to minimise and fight fires on board a vessel |
| MARF029 |
Meet work health and safety requirements |
| MARF030 |
Survive at sea using survival craft |
